El Chapo: The Man Behind the Name
A Brief Look at His Life and the Sinaloa Cartel
Joaquín Archivaldo Guzmán Loera, born on April 4, 1957, is basically a Mexican former drug lord. He was, you know, a very significant figure as a former leader of the Sinaloa drug cartel. This organization grew to be one of the most powerful and, arguably, notorious criminal groups in Mexico during the late 20th century. He actually got into the drug trade when he was just a teenager, which is pretty much how his criminal path started.
He founded the Sinaloa cartel in 1989, and over time, he built it into an international criminal empire. This empire was, in fact, responsible for trafficking vast amounts of cocaine, heroin, and marijuana. His operations were so widespread that, you know, they reached far beyond Mexico's borders. He was eventually sentenced to life behind bars in a U.S. prison, which was a pretty big deal at the time.

Legal Issues and Recent Release
Emma Coronel Aispuro faced her own legal troubles. She pleaded guilty to three separate federal charges as part of a plea deal with prosecutors. These charges were related to her involvement, you know, in his criminal activities. After serving time in a U.S. prison, she has, as a matter of fact, been released. A Personal Moment During Surrender
Emma Coronel once recalled a very personal moment during El Chapo's surrender. With his wife pleading from the bed and their daughters nearby, El Chapo surrendered without firing any shots. She remembered him saying, "calm down, I’m here," in an interview. This anecdote, you know, offers a rare glimpse into a private interaction during a highly tense public event. Griselda López Pérez: A Past Connection
Beyond Emma Coronel Aispuro, the provided text also mentions Griselda López Pérez as a former wife of Joaquín "El Chapo" Guzmán. Her name came up in connection with a group of his relatives. Over a dozen of Joaquín El Chapo Guzmán’s relatives, including his former wife Griselda López Pérez, entered the United States and, you know, surrendered to authorities.
